Business, Advocacy, and Leadership Skills for Emerging Dietitians
This hybrid event is brought to you by the Emerging Dietitians Interest Group (2023).
20 April 2023 at 6:30pm - 7:30pm (Brisbane/Sydney time, AEST)
20 April 2023 at 6:00pm - 7:00pm (ACST)
20 April 2023 at 4:30pm - 5:30pm (AWST)
Join the Emerging Dietitians Interest Group for this exciting hybrid CPD event all about business, leadership, and advocacy skills.
Hear from two fabulous private practice dietitians and the Dietitians Australia Media Manager and learn more about how to build your digital brand, skills required for social media success, how to advocate for yourself and dietetics, and tips and tricks for the transition from university to running your own successful business practice.

Speakers:
Rose Maclean is an Accredited Practising Dietitian and Sports Dietitian, consulting recreational to elite athletes worldwide. Her main focus & passion is to help individuals with their performance in all areas (work, life, training, plus more), through teaching them how to ‘fuel’ their body. She is also a major foodie at heart, consulting food brands/ companies, in a content creation and recipe development capacity, working solely online for this line of work.
Amy Phillips is the Media Manager for Dietitians Australia. She has over twelve years of experience working in the media industry, predominantly as a television news journalist for several commercial news stations. Amy has also worked as a Media Advisor in NSW State Parliament and, more recently, as a Strategic Communications Advisor for State Government. Amy is here to help us leverage opportunities that allow accredited practising dietitians to have an impact in media and politics.
Sophie Rindfleish is an Accredited Practicing Dietitian who runs an online clinic with a focus on gut health and disordered eating. Sophie takes a non-diet approach to nutrition and supports her clients to live their healthiest lives through making peace with food. Outside of her clinic, Sophie works as a freelance recipe developer and food photographer for a number of brands, as well as creating content for her instagram community @healthybodhealthymind.
